Analysis
The most recent figure for share of population with improved sanitation vs. gdp per capita in Nepal is 98.0%, measured in 2024. That is the highest value across all 25 years on record.
The figure is up 3.0% on the previous year and up 42.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, share of population with improved sanitation vs. gdp per capita in Nepal peaked at 98.0% in 2024 and was at its lowest, 25.1%, in 2000.
That places Nepal 124th out of 232 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 25 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 39.5% | 25.1% | 53.6% | 10 |
| 2010s | 70.2% | 56.6% | 83.6% | 10 |
| 2020s | 92.3% | 86.5% | 98.0% | 5 |
